The Micro Habitat Terrarium Enclosure is a premium 8x6x14 inch clear acrylic tank designed for small pets like jumping spiders and tarantulas. Its lightweight, easy-to-assemble structure offers a 360-degree view, making it an ideal habitat for various small reptiles and insects. The stackable design allows for customization, ensuring a safe and stylish environment for your beloved pets.

Love it and works for me!
This was so easy to assemble and fast delivery!! One day delivery, purchase and got it the next day. One main feature why I chose this specific model compared to others because it open from the front, not the top. I know that jumping spiders loves to make their hammocks on top of their enclosures and I didn’t want to disturb it. One con thing is that it isn’t leak proof. If you’re planning to grow real plants this enclosure isn’t for you.*Remember to peel off the plastic film! I’ve seen in a review that they complained it isn’t clear and foggy. You must peel off all plastic film before assembling all pieces together.

Excellent Habitat for the price
I bought this for my jumping spider sling and after putting him into it, he promptly escaped through one of the vent holes 😂 So until he grows some, the habitat will stay empty. It’s such a great price and very sturdy so I’m not going to return it. I’ll have it ready when he’s big enough. I wish the vent holes were smaller but it’ll do great for bigger spiders or critters. I plan to purchase some more as I grow my collection of arachnids. I highly recommend overall, just not for slings or spiderlings.

Great for Gecko!
I got this box as a temporary habitat for my baby leachie gecko Lychee until she gets older. Apparently they are not supposed to have a larger habitat until they grow bigger, because it can stress them out. But the Tupperware box that the pet store sold me just was ugly and awful.We have only had this box for a few days but it has been a huge improvement. Was easy to assemble (for my husband lol) and visibility is great (don’t forget to peel off films on BOTH sides). It like she likes the vertical space better. It’s slightly bigger and allows for much nicer accoutrements. It has a front opening door on top 2/3rds of the front face which lifts up and then comes down like ramp, allowing easy access. There is penny-sized hole at the top with a plastic plug… I left it open the first night for extra venting and somehow Lychee squeezed out and I woke up at 5am to find her scurrying all over my dresser.We have had it less than a week, so I don’t know how durable. We broke a little piece while taking apart and putting back together at first - it was easy to superglue back together. That is the only potential con I think of right now.
